1. The Obvious: Model Number Location, But With a Twist

Most guides tell you to look for the model number stamped on the carburetor body. This is true, but knowing *where* to look is key. Typically, you'll find it on the flange that mounts to the engine or on the side of the fuel pump housing. However, on older or heavily used carbs, the stamping can be faint or obscured by dirt and grime. A good cleaning with a parts cleaner and a magnifying glass can often reveal the hidden numbers.

2. Beyond the Model: The Specification Number's Significance

Don't stop at the model number! The specification number, usually located adjacent to the model number, is equally important. This number denotes specific configurations and calibrations tailored to a particular engine or application. Ordering parts based solely on the model number can lead to compatibility issues if the specification number is disregarded. Always match both numbers for guaranteed fit.

3. Deciphering the Letter Codes: More Than Just Alphabet Soup

Walbro often uses letter codes within the model and specification numbers (e.g., WT-668A, HDA-199B). These letters signify revisions or modifications made to the carburetor design. While not always critical for basic rebuilds, knowing the letter code can help you identify subtle differences in fuel circuits or metering adjustments, especially when sourcing obscure parts.

4. The Hidden Markings: Casting Codes and Internal Indicators

Look closely at the carburetor body for smaller, less obvious markings. These casting codes, often found inside the venturi or on the fuel bowl, can help determine the manufacturing date or identify the specific casting mold used. This information can be valuable when researching older carburetors or trying to determine the authenticity of a potentially counterfeit unit.

5. Venturi Size: A Critical Visual Clue

While not directly encoded in the model number, the venturi size is a significant identifying characteristic. The venturi, the narrowest part of the carburetor bore, dictates airflow and fuel delivery. Comparing the venturi size of your carburetor to known specifications for different models can help narrow down the possibilities, especially if the stamped numbers are illegible.

6. Needle Valve Design: A Key Indicator for Compatibility

Pay close attention to the needle valve design. Walbro carburetors use various needle valve types, each with a specific profile and seat. Replacing a needle valve with an incorrect type can lead to fuel flooding or starvation. Carefully compare the needle valve in your carburetor to diagrams and specifications to ensure compatibility, especially when rebuilding.

7. Primer Bulb Variations: A Subtle but Important Difference

Even the primer bulb can offer clues about the carburetor's identity. Walbro uses different primer bulb designs, including those with integrated check valves and those with separate check valves in the carburetor body. Matching the primer bulb style is essential for proper fuel priming and starting.

8. Fuel Inlet Configuration: Straight, Angled, or Something Else?

The fuel inlet configuration, whether it's a straight fitting, an angled fitting, or even a specific thread size, can also help differentiate between Walbro carb models. This is particularly important when replacing the fuel inlet fitting or connecting the fuel line. Ignoring this detail can lead to leaks or improper fuel delivery.

9. The "No Visible Numbers" Scenario: Deduction Through Comparison

Sometimes, the model and specification numbers are completely worn away. In these cases, you'll need to rely on visual comparisons and deductive reasoning. Use online resources, parts diagrams, and cross-reference charts to compare your carburetor to known models based on its features, dimensions, and internal components.

10. The Power of the Part Number: Tracing Back to the Source

If you're lucky enough to find a part number on a specific component within the carburetor (e.g., a jet, a diaphragm, or a metering lever), you can often use this number to trace back to the original carburetor model. Online parts databases and cross-reference tools can help you identify the carburetor that uses that specific part, providing a valuable clue when the main model number is missing.
